JURASSIC WORLD EVOLUTION
As you play Jurassic World Evolution, Dr Ian Malcolm (played, of course, by Jeff Goldblum) will occasionally chip in to remind you that what you’re doing creating thinking, feeling creatures in a laboratory to, essentially, sell theme park tickets to tourists – might not be totally cool. He’s your conscience, and a neat way for the game to acknowledge the dubious morality of what you’re doing, which the films have made a point of addressing. So while building your own Jurassic World facility is exciting, and a dream come true for many fans of the series, developer Frontier still wants you to think about the important philosophical questions it raises.
